


Crafting the Future of Gaming
Atlas Vegrandis is an open world crafting game. Instead of building hatchets and doors and torches out of sticks and rocks and plant fiber, you build biological structures from their actual components. Structures that function as they do in the real world. You'll build functional cellular machinery to navigate the world, connect them into gigantic networks, and craft your own kind of life. Learn

Atlas Vegrandis was built on real scientific principles of cell biology, with Ph.D. researchers and educators working in the fields of neuroscience, molecular, cellular and developmental biology, STEM education, and instructional design and learning and development, in close partnership with game developers and artists. Enjoy the game, and come away with an understanding of how the invisible cellular world works.
